Block

#21,101,595
Block Number
21,101,595 @ 03/09/2025, 18:28:30
Status
Finalized
ID
0x0141fc1b4846abd433cac506b976bcba7bd4d33ca869e8fc9661e3ce26a17c0e
Transactions
Gas Used
4081648/40000000 (10.20% Used)
Total Score
2,060,216,926 (+98)
Rewards
14.88 VTHO